2020-21 Men's Basketball Roster

5 Marco Morency

  • Position Guard
  • Height 6-3
  • Weight 185
  • Class Junior
  • Hometown Mount Vernon, N.Y.

Biography

JUNIOR COLLEGE HIGHLIGHTS: Ranked among the nation's Top 50 prospects (No. 47) by JucoRecruiting.com . . . led Daytona State College in scoring (17.6 points per game), rebounding (6.7 pg.) and steals (45) as sophomore in 2019-20 for Coach Martin McCann . . . scored in double figures in 17 of 22 games, including 12 20-point efforts . . . shot 42 percent (142-of-337) from the field, including 35 percent (53-of-152) from 3-point range, and 71 percent (50-of-70) from the free-throw line . . . closed out his sophomore campaign with a bang, averaging 23.3 points over his last seven games . . . scored a season-high 29 points in the season finale against Santa Fe (perfect 10-for-10 from the free-throw line) . . . made 10-of-11 field-goal attempts, including all three 3-pointers, and finished with 25 points in a previous meeting against Santa Fe . . . hit 10-of-18 shots from the floor, including 5-of-10 3s, for 25 points at College of Central Florida . . . poured in 26 points against Hillsborough while hitting 6-of-8 attempts from behind the 3-point arc . . . spent the 2018-19 season at Seward County Community College and was named Kansas Jayhawk Community College Conference Co-Freshman of the Year after averaging 15.2 points and 5.5 rebounds per game . . . reached double figures in 24 of 32 games as a freshman, including nine 20-point outings . . . netted a career-best 36 points against Independence, hitting 14-of-22 shots from the field, including 4-of-6 3s . . . also recorded three double-doubles, posting 15 points and 12 rebounds (seven offensive boards) against Garden City, 24 points and a career-high 14 rebounds against Northwest Kansas and 21 points and 10 boards against Hutchinson . . . HIGH SCHOOL HIGHLIGHTS AND PERSONAL DATA: Averaged 17.2 points per game as a junior at Mount Vernon (N.Y.) High School while earning Class AA fifth-team all-state honors from the New York Sportswriters Association as well as All-Lower Hudson Basketball Coaches Association First-Team recognition . . . two-time Conference II, All-Section 1 selection.
